Overview
- Los Angeles thumped Tampa Bay 34-7 to improve to 9-2 and overtake the Eagles for the conference lead, with Chicago holding the No. 3 seed at 8-3.
- San Francisco beat Carolina 20-9 on Monday night to move to 8-4 and retain a wild-card spot, dropping the Panthers to 6-6.
- Tampa Bay maintains seeding priority in the NFC South on a division-record tiebreaker, leaving Carolina a half-game back with two head-to-heads still to come.
- Green Bay’s Week 12 win kept the Packers in the No. 6 wild-card position at 7-3-1, with the NFC West and North powering a crowded wild-card field.
- NFL.com’s model pegged Carolina near 20% to make the playoffs before Monday; the loss pushed that figure down near 15%, heightening the stakes of upcoming games versus the Rams and Buccaneers.
